WHAT ARE COOKIES?

Cookies and other similar technologies such as local shared objects, flash cookies or pixels, are tools used by web servers to store and retrieve information about their visitors, as well as to provide proper operation of the site. By using these devices, the Web server is allowed to store certain information about the user, such as their preferences for viewing the pages of that server, their name and password, the products that interest them most, and so on.

WHAT ARE THE TYPES OF COOKIES?

About the types of cookies, there are five main groups:

– Analytical Cookies: collect information about the use of the site.

– Social cookies: they are necessary for external social networks.

– Affiliate cookies: they allow you to track visits to other websites, with which the site establishes an affiliation contract (affiliate companies).

– Advertising and behavioral cookies: they collect information about the user’s preferences and personal choices (retargeting).

– Technical and functional cookies: they are strictly necessary for the use of the site and the provision of the contracted service.

COOKIES USED ON THIS WEB SITE

–  _ga: Google Analytics cookie allowing the control of unique visits. The first time a user enters the website via a browser, this cookie will be installed. When this user enters the web with the same browser, the cookie will consider it to be the same user. Only in case the user changes the browser, another user will be considered. Expires at 2 years since the last update.

–  _gat: This cookie is associated with Google Analytics Universal. It is used to limit the speed of demand – by limiting the collection of data on high traffic sites. Expires at 10 minutes.

– _git: Google Analytics cookie to distinguish users. Expires at 24h.

– catAccCookies: This cookie is used to show or not show the cookie policy notice depending on whether or not you have already accepted the cookie.

– __cfduid: This cookie is established by the CloudFlare service to identify trusted web traffic. It does not correspond to any user id in the web application, nor does it save any personally identifiable information.
